BICSI Releases Fifth Edition of ITSIMM

July 14, 2008
Publication includes specific copper and optical fiber sections that allow for concentrated study and review of BICSI best practices

Tampa, Fla.-based BICSI, the association supporting the information transport systems (ITS) industry with information, education, and knowledge assessment, recently released the Information Transport Systems Installation Methods Manual (ITSIMM), fifth edition. This standards-based, vendor-neutral publication is an invaluable resource for cabling installation personnel and those seeking extensive and detailed information on pathways, spaces, associated hardware, and structured cabling, and optical fiber systems within commercial buildings. Reflecting the latest technologies, the ITSIMM provides the fundamental knowledge for anyone working to achieve BICSI’s ITS Installer 1; ITS Installer 2, Copper; ITS Installer 2, Optical Fiber; or ITS Technician registration designations.

“The fifth edition is unique because it provides both an educational and reference document for the purpose of providing a solid foundation for the proper design of current infrastructure and training/education of today’s ITS installation personnel,” says Ray Craig, RCDD, NTS, owner of Craig Consulting Services in Coppell, Texas, and BICSI’s Technical Information and Methods (TI&M) Committee ITSIMM subject matter expert team leader (SMETL).
